... Read morePink dolphins, also known as the Amazon river dolphin or boto, are renowned for their striking pink color. This distinctive hue is not just for show; it plays a role in their social interactions and adaptability in their riverine environment. Pink dolphins are highly intelligent, exhibiting playful behaviors and complex social structures. They can reach lengths of up to 8.5 feet and are known for their agility, often leaping out of the water in a spectacular display. These dolphins inhabit freshwater river systems in South America, particularly the Amazon River, and their unique coloring is thought to be influenced by various factors, including age, water temperature, and emotional states. Conservation efforts are crucial due to habitat loss and fishing bycatch. Emphasizing eco-friendly practices can help protect their delicate ecosystem.
